华为云代理商:分库分表实例

分库分表是一种常见的数据库架构设计,用于解决单个数据库由于数据量过大导致的性能瓶颈和管理难题。华为云为此提供了一些解决方案,通过代理商或直接使用华为云的服务,你可以实现分库分表实例。

华为云分库分表解决方案

  1. RDS for MySQL

    • 分片(Sharding)支持:通过水平拆分将数据分布到多个数据库实例中,以提高查询性能和吞吐量。
    • 读写分离:主从架构,通过读写分离提高数据库的性能和可扩展性。
  2. GaussDB(for MySQL)

    • 分布式数据库:采用分布式架构,天然支持分库分表,具备高扩展性、高可用性和高性能的特点。
    • 自动分片:系统自动进行数据分片和负载均衡,简化运维操作。
  3. 分布式数据库中间件(Distributed Database Middleware)

    • 数据分片和路由:提供自动数据分片和智能路由,支持业务透明化操作。
    • 事务和一致性保障:支持分布式事务,确保数据一致性。

使用步骤

  1. 需求评估

    • 分析业务需求,评估是否需要分库分表解决方案。
    • 选择合适的数据库产品和架构。
  2. 架构设计

    • 根据业务逻辑设计分库分表规则(如基于用户ID、时间等进行分片)。
    • 确定数据路由和负载均衡策略。
  3. 配置与部署

    • 在华为云控制台创建和配置数据库实例。
    • 配置数据库中间件或采用GaussDB的自动分片功能。
  4. 开发与测试

    • 根据设计方案进行开发,确保应用程序能够正确处理分库分表后的数据。
    • 进行全面的测试,确保性能和可靠性。
  5. 运维与监控

    • 使用华为云的监控和运维工具,实时监控数据库性能。
    • 定期进行数据库备份和性能调优。

优势

  • 高性能:通过分库分表减少单个数据库的压力,提升整体性能。
  • 高可用性:分布式架构和读写分离提高系统的可靠性和可用性。
  • 易扩展性:方便横向扩展,适应数据量和访问量的增长。

代理商角色

如果通过华为云代理商进行分库分表解决方案的实施,代理商通常会提供以下支持:

  • 咨询服务:帮助客户评估需求,设计分库分表架构。
  • 技术支持:协助客户进行配置、部署和测试。
  • 培训服务:提供相关技术培训,帮助客户团队掌握分库分表的管理和运维技能。

通过这些步骤和服务,华为云及其代理商能够有效地帮助企业实现分库分表,提升数据库系统的性能和可扩展性。

发布者:luotuoemo,转转请注明出处:https://www.jintuiyun.com/191656.html

(0)
luotuoemo的头像luotuoemo
上一篇 2024年7月20日 11:47
下一篇 2024年7月20日 12:03

相关推荐

  • 华为云国际站代理商:服务器一年的租金

    华为云国际站代理商:服务器一年的租金 一、华为云概述 华为云是华为公司推出的云计算服务平台,提供包括云服务器、云存储、云数据库、大数据、人工智能等一系列基础设施和平台服务。作为全球领先的ICT(信息与通信技术)解决方案提供商,华为云依托其强大的研发能力和广泛的网络基础设施,在全球市场中占据了重要位置。华为云在全球范围内不断扩展其数据中心,通过提供高效、稳定的…

    2024年11月14日
    23100
  • 华为云国际站代理商:cdn专属流量

    华为云国际站代理商:CDN专属流量 随着互联网的快速发展,全球各地的企业与用户对于数据传输、内容分发的需求不断增加。为了应对这一趋势,内容分发网络(CDN)成为了保障用户体验和提高网站性能的重要工具。作为全球领先的云计算服务商,华为云在全球市场提供了卓越的CDN解决方案,尤其在其国际站代理商渠道中,CDN专属流量的服务得到了广泛的应用和认可。本文将深入探讨华…

    2024年11月29日
    25500
  • 华为云国际站代理商注册:服务器备份

    华为云国际站代理商注册和服务器备份是两项不同的任务,但都涉及到华为云的使用。以下是关于如何进行这两项操作的详细步骤: 一、华为云国际站代理商注册 访问华为云国际站官网:打开浏览器,访问华为云国际站的官方网站 Huawei Cloud International。 创建华为云账号:如果你还没有华为云账号,点击页面右上角的“注册”按钮,按照提示填写相关信息(如邮…

    2024年7月18日
    33400
  • 华为云国际站代理商充值:cdn加载jquery

    如果你是华为云的国际站代理商并且想要通过CDN加载jQuery库,下面是基本的步骤和代码示例。使用CDN(内容分发网络)可以提高页面加载速度,因为CDN通常会从最接近用户的服务器加载资源。 步骤 1: 选择一个CDN 你可以从多个公共CDN中选择来加载jQuery,例如 Google Hosted Libraries、jsDelivr、CDNJS 等。这里我…

    2024年4月30日
    34000
  • 华为云国际站:java mapreduce 例子

    华为云国际站:Java MapReduce实例详解 1. MapReduce简介 MapReduce是一种分布式计算模型,最初由Google提出,用于处理大规模数据集的并行运算。它将任务分解为两个主要阶段:Map(映射)和Reduce(归约)。在华为云生态中,结合弹性云服务器(ECS)和MapReduce服务(MRS),用户可以高效实现大数据处理。 核心优势…

    2025年9月18日
    8600

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

4000-747-360

在线咨询: QQ交谈

邮件:ixuntao@qq.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信
购买阿里云服务器请访问:https://www.4526.cn/